William Converse-Roberts

William Converse-Roberts is an American actor. He was born William Converse Roberts in Needham, Massachusetts.[1] He attended both Stony Brook University and the Yale School of Drama.[2] In 1989, he won an Obie Award for his performance in an Off-Broadway production of Love's Labour's Lost.[2] He resides in Los Angeles County, California.[2]
